Methionine (Met) salvage cycle and ethylene, nicotianamine (NA), phtosiderophore (PS), and polyamine (PA) synthesis associated with proteins that are differentially accumulated upon Fe deficiency. As a central metabolite, SAM (S-adenosyl-methionine) is synthesized by SAMS (S-adenosylmethionine synthetase) from Met. Followed, SAM can be converted to MTA (methylthioadenosine) and ACC (aminocyclopropane-1-carboxylate) that is further converted to ethylene. SAM is also a precursor of PA and NA, which is converted to PS in Strategy II plant species. KMTB, 2-keto-4-methylthiobutyrate; MTR-P, methylthioribose phosphate; ARD, acireductone dioxygenase; ACS, ACC synthase; MTK, 5-methylthioribose kinase; DEP1, EHYDRATASE-ENOLASE-PHOSPHATASE-COMPLEX1; ACO, ACC oxidase.
